How It Works

Legal DNA test – when needing a DNA test for paternity, child custody or any court ordered purpose a legal DNA test must be performed at a testing center, the child/children and the alleged father will be scheduled to go to one of our many testing centers nationwide with appropriate documentation, identification, and the test will be performed by a qualified DNA test collector who will then send the specimen to a certified AABB laboratory. Results will be available in approximately 10 days after the laboratory receives the specimen.

Non-legal DNA test -this test is performed for informational purposes only, a DNA certified test kit will be sent to the purchaser via regular mail or overnight delivery. The kit will include clear instructions of how to perform the DNA test, the purchaser will utilize an oral fluid swab for the child/children and alleged father. upon completion the specimen will be placed in a prepaid delivery envelope and sent to our AABB certified laboratory. Results will be available in approximately 10 days after the specimens are received at the laboratory. Please remember the non-legal DNA test cannot be used in a court of law or for any legal purpose.

Frequently Asked Questions

Yes. Accredited Drug Testing provides access to DNA collection locations nationwide. In most cases, individuals can be scheduled at a site close to their home, workplace, attorney’s office, or court jurisdiction for convenience.
Yes, if it is ordered as a legal paternity DNA test and collected under strict chain-of-custody procedures. During a legal test, each tested party’s identity is verified, the collector documents the handoff of the swabs, and the lab issues a report suitable for court, child support enforcement, and other official proceedings.
Accredited Drug Testing also offers non-legal DNA testing. This option still compares DNA profiles but does not require the same level of identity documentation or chain of custody. These results are for personal knowledge and are typically not intended for courtroom use.
Immigration-related DNA testing is used to confirm a claimed biological relationship, such as parent and child, when other documentation is incomplete or unavailable. Properly collected and documented DNA samples can be submitted as supporting evidence in visa or residency applications.
Most DNA tests use a painless cheek swab (buccal swab). A trained collector swabs the inside of the cheek to collect cells containing each person’s DNA. In legal and immigration cases, this process is witnessed, logged, and sealed to protect the integrity of the results.
Yes. Results are released only to the authorized requesting party, such as the tested adult, legal guardian, attorney, court/probation contact, or designated immigration representative. All results are handled under strict confidentiality and documented securely.
Yes. Accredited Drug Testing provides relationship DNA tests, including grandparent DNA tests, sibling tests, avuncular (aunt/uncle) tests, and other kinship analyses. These tests help establish or confirm a biological relationship when one or both biological parents cannot participate.
In many cases, DNA collection appointments can be arranged quickly to meet legal timelines, court dates, immigration requests, or custody hearings. The collection is performed at an approved location and then sent for laboratory processing.
